1986 Ford Escort vs. 2007 Proton Gen

To start off, 2007 Proton Gen is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Ford Escort.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Ford Escort would be higher. Both 1986 Ford Escort and 2007 Proton Gen are equipped with a 1,597 cc eng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Proton Gen (109 HP) has 31 more horse power than 1986 Ford Escort. (78 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Proton Gen should accelerate faster than 1986 Ford Escort.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Proton Gen (148 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 1986 Ford Escort. (127 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2007 Proton Gen will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1986 Ford Escort.
